在Java中正确解析HTML可以通过使用HTML解析库来实现。以下是一种常见的方法:
- 使用Jsoup库解析HTML:
Jsoup是一个开源的Java HTML解析库,可以方便地从HTML文档中提取数据。它提供了简单易用的API,可以通过选择器语法来定位和提取HTML元素。
- 示例代码:
- 示例代码:
- 上述代码将输出:Hello, World!
- 推荐的腾讯云相关产品:腾讯云服务器(CVM) - 提供高性能、可扩展的云服务器实例,适用于各种应用场景。详情请参考:腾讯云服务器
- 使用HttpClient库获取HTML内容:
HttpClient是一个功能强大的HTTP客户端库,可以用于发送HTTP请求并获取响应。可以使用HttpClient发送HTTP GET请求获取HTML内容,然后再使用Jsoup解析HTML。
- 示例代码:
- 示例代码:
- 上述代码将发送HTTP GET请求获取http://example.com的HTML内容,并使用Jsoup解析HTML。请注意,这里使用了Apache HttpClient库,需要将其添加到项目的依赖中。
- 推荐的腾讯云相关产品:腾讯云CDN - 提供全球加速、高可用的内容分发网络服务,可加速静态和动态内容的传输。详情请参考:腾讯云CDN
总结:
在Java中正确解析HTML可以使用Jsoup库或结合HttpClient库来实现。Jsoup提供了简单易用的API,可以方便地从HTML文档中提取数据。HttpClient库可以用于发送HTTP请求获取HTML内容。腾讯云提供了腾讯云服务器和腾讯云CDN等相关产品,可用于支持Java中解析HTML的应用场景。